According to the latest reports from Net Application, the arrival of the Safari 4 beta has sent the browser to above a 10% market share in the United Stated for the first time. This figure, obtained in the last few days of February, will have to be confirmed during March in order to know if the infatuation with the new beta is real or if it is only due to curiosity, as was the case with the first beta for the PC.
Of equal note, the Mac market share has stopped rising for the first time in a long while, going from 10.04% in January to 9.71%.
It is certainly past due for the iMac to be updated, which could perhaps even arrive tomorrow. The inventory of these machines seem lower than ever.
